Solar energy projects will provide employment to the youth in Bihar: Nitish

Patna, June 4 (UNI) Bihar Chief Minister Nitish Kumar on Wednesday said the state government was committed to providing quality and uninterrupted power supply to people, and solar energy projects would help in creating job opportunities for the youth.
After inaugurating the Bikram Lock Canal Bank Solar Project, the CM said the state government was promoting solar energy under the 'Jal Jeevan Hariyali Mission'.
A detailed survey would be carried out at vacant places near various canals, embankments and rivers so that solar power projects could be established there, he added.
"Setting up large number of solar plants would help in minimising the dependence on conventional sources of energy," the Chief Minister said, adding that his government had taken a number of steps to improve the power scenario in Bihar since it was voted to power in 2005.
The Bikram Lock Canal Solar Power Project would generate two MW electricity, he stated.
